FNB Bank ATM Shell Pongola City is located in Pongola, South Africa on Main Street, Pongola City Complex. FNB Bank ATM Shell Pongola City is rated 3 out of 5 in the category atm in South Africa.
Address
Main Street, Pongola City Complex
Accessibility
Wheelchair-accessible entrance